原文:PHP 真正多线程的使用

PHP . 以上版本,使用pthreads PHP扩展,可以使PHP真正地支持多线程。多线程在处理重复性的循环任务,能够大大缩短程序执行时间。 我之前的文章中说过,大多数网站的性能瓶颈不在PHP服务器上,因为它可以简单地通过横向增加服务器或CPU核数来轻松应对 对于各种云主机,增加VPS或CPU核数就更方便了,直接以备份镜像增加VPS,连操作系统 环境都不用安装配置 ,而是在于MySQL数据库。如 ...

2018-11-05 14:53 0 939 推荐指数:

查看详情

PHP 真正多线程使用

PHP 5.3 以上版本,使用pthreads PHP扩展,可以使PHP真正地支持多线程多线程在处理重复性的循环任务,能够大大缩短程序执行时间。  我之前的文章中说过,大多数网站的性能瓶颈不在PHP服务器上,因为它可以简单地通过横向增加服务器或CPU核数来轻松应对(对于各种云主机,增加VPS ...

Fri Oct 07 02:08:00 CST 2016 0 23984
PHP 真正多线程使用

From: http://zyan.cc/pthreads/ PHP 5.3 以上版本,使用pthreads PHP扩展,可以使PHP真正地支持多线程多线程在处理重复性的循环任务,能够大大缩短程序执行时间。   我之前的文章中说过,大多数网站的性能瓶颈不在PHP服务器上,因为它可以简单 ...

Fri Jul 08 00:18:00 CST 2016 0 4889
php多线程使用

PHP 5.3 以上版本,使用pthreads PHP扩展,可以使PHP真正地支持多线程多线程在处理重复性的循环任务,能够大大缩短程序执行时间。 在liunx下的安装 准备工作: 1.下载Threading for PHP安装包https://github.com/krakjoe ...

Fri Jan 23 01:15:00 CST 2015 0 2026
windows下安装php真正多线程扩展pthreads教程

扩展地址:http://docs.php.net/manual/zh/book.pthreads.php注意事项php5.3或以上,且为线程安全版本。apache和php使用的编译器必须一致。通过phpinfo()查看Thread Safety为enabled则为线程安全版。通过phpinfo ...

Sun Jul 19 00:22:00 CST 2015 3 3329
Python创建真正多线程

众所周知,Python代码中有一个threading模块,可以创建多线程,但是在这种模式下创建的多线程并不能将多核利用起来,所有由这种模式下创建的线程最多只能共享一个CPU核,所以在有些场景下,我们需要将一个作业分配给一个独立的线程,并且每个独立的线程可以使用不同的CPU核资源,做到真正的并发 ...

Fri Apr 10 04:23:00 CST 2020 0 3125
PHP使用swoole实现多线程爬虫

在swoole中,php可以借助其启动子进程的方式,实现php的多进程: <?php $s_time = time(); echo '开始时间:'.date('H:i:s',$s_time).PHP_EOL; //进程数 $work_number ...

Mon Apr 06 23:56:00 CST 2020 0 1693
php多线程pthreads的安装与使用

安装Pthreads 基本上需要重新编译PHP,加上 --enable-maintainer-zts 参数,但是用这个文档很少;bug会很多很有很多意想不到的问题,生成环境上只能呵呵了,所以这个东西玩玩就算了,真正多线程还是用Python、C等等 以下代码大部分来自网络 一、安装 ...

Tue Jan 19 20:01:00 CST 2016 0 6136
php多线程详解

在说明多线程的题前,需要弄清楚以下几个问题 1,ts 和 nts的区别 Thread Safe和NoneThread Safe 先说windows的,在php官网,在windows区域有在文件下在有 http://windows.php.net/download#php-7.0 文件名 ...

Tue Jun 07 04:28:00 CST 2016 0 1874
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M